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
N-able N-central
- No pricing is shown on the product page; the only options are a free trial request or contacting sales for pricing, per n-able.com, August 2026
Parabola
- The Basic plan allows 1 user and 1,000 credits with limited AI
- No price is published for either the self serve or the business tier
- Credits are consumed when agents run, and further credits are bought pay as you go
- Role based access control, SSO, version history and SLAs all sit on the unpriced business plan
